Watertown Church to Hold Service for Those Feeling Blue During the Holidays

Print More

Watertown’s Church of the Good Shepherd will hold its annual Blue Christmas service for people who feel blue during the holidays.

The Blue Christmas Service is one of hope and healing. This interfaith gathering is particularly for those who are lonely, down, or feel the weight of loss during the holiday season, according to the announcement from the church.

“We welcome all people who want to stand together in honesty at a time when the culture presses us to be ‘jolly,'” the announcement said.

The service is by candlelight and includes song, reflection and silence. A light reception follows. All are welcome.

The Blue Christmas service will be held Wednesday, Dec. 9, at 7 p.m. at Church of the Good Shepherd, 9 Russell Ave. in Watertown.
